Economics is a broad subject. It studies the relationship between people and value and how the former produces, distributes, and consumes goods and services. Besides, economics plays a major role in our daily lives as it focuses on how people make and spend money and where it goes. Also, businesses use economics to evaluate their financial situation, create future strategies, and make better decisions.

What is Microeconomics?

Microeconomics studies how people and businesses make decisions about their resources and the prices at which they trade. It focuses on government legislation, regulations, and taxes.

In microeconomics, you will study how supply and demand and other factors affect the prices in an economy. It analyses the economy from the roots. This means it studies human decisions and the allocation of resources at the lowest level.

Production theory is a prominent aspect of this field where you study how goods and services are produced. It also studies how the cost of resources used in the production process determines the prices of products. You will also study how employers and workers interact with each other and how it affects wages.

What is Macroeconomics?

Macroeconomics studies economic relations on a broader scale. It studies how a country’s behavior and its policies affect its economy. Instead of focusing on individuals or particular organizations, macroeconomics concentrates on industries as a whole.

It studies the gross domestic product (GDP) of a country and tries to determine which factors affect it such as per capita income, growth rate, inflation, and unemployment.

Further, it studies the relationship between different economies and how their interactions affect each other. You will examine the imports and exports of a country and see which factors enhance and hinder the same.
